The Hardware: NVMe and Bare Metal

Speed isn’t just about CPU cores. It’s about how fast your data moves. That’s where NVMe SSDs come in. Standard SSDs are fast. NVMe drives are on a different planet. They connect directly to the PCIe bus, bypassing the SATA bottleneck. We ran benchmarks on the entry-level VPS plan. The read speeds? They were stellar. We saw consistent 1GB/s+ throughput on random 4K reads. That’s not just "fast." That’s enterprise-grade speed at a budget price. But here’s the kicker.BandwagonHostdoesn’t just slap these drives in and hope for the best. They take advantage of dedicated resources. You aren’t sharing I/O with a hundred other noisy neighbors. When you log in via theBandwagonHostcontrol panel login, you’re stepping into a managed environment that prioritizes your uptime. The network architecture is equally impressive. They route traffic through high-quality upstream providers. We tested latency from the US East Coast, Europe, and Asia. The results were consistent. Pings stayed low. Jitter was minimal. For a host that charges $6.67/mo, this level of network stability is unexpected.

Performance Under Pressure

Let’s talk about stress. Anyone can run a WordPress blog. It’s harder to run a database-heavy application or a high-traffic game server. We simulated a spike in traffic. The VPS didn’t hiccup. Memory allocation was handled efficiently by the KVM virtualization. Unlike OpenVZ containers, which share the host kernel, KVM provides full virtualization. This means you get your own kernel. You get full root access. You can install custom modules. You can tweak the OS down to the wire. When you perform theBandwagonHostcontrol panel login, you’re not just getting a dashboard. You’re getting a command-line interface that feels like it belongs on a $50/month server.

Security and Reliability

Security isn’t just about firewalls. It’s about isolation. With KVM virtualization, your VPS is isolated from other users. If someone else on the same physical server gets compromised, you’re safe.BandwagonHostalso offers optional DDoS protection. For $5/mo extra, it’s a no-brainer if you’re running a public-facing application. The mitigation is automatic. You don’t need to configure anything. Just turn it on and forget it. The physical data centers are located in Texas and California. For US-based traffic, the latency is superb If you’re targeting Asian or European markets, you might want to check their routing, but generally, the performance is solid.

Is NVMe storage really that much faster?

Yes. NVMe drives can be up to 5-10 times faster than traditional SATA SSDs for random 4K reads. This translates to quicker database queries, faster website load times, and better overall system responsiveness. Check the top-rated BandwagonHost - High-Performance NVMe VPS Hosting here.
